On Sunday, May 26th, the Croatian Mission officially opened their second Mission House which is located in Prozorjie, near the capital city of Zagreb. The Mission House is home to the Reconciliation Center of the Precious Blood of Christ.

For the joyful celebration, the chapel of the Precious Blood of Christ was blessed and dedicated by Josip Cardinal Bozanić, the Archbishop of Zagreb, who celebrated Eucharist with many concelebrants and a large congregation. Present were many friends from neighboring parishes, animators and members of the Union of the Blood of Christ and others who share in the spirituality of the Precious Blood.

For the occasion, Cardinal Bozanić brought a relic of the Blessed Aloysius Stepinac, Croatian martyr, and installed it in the altar of the chapel. In his homily the Cardinal preached his hope for all “to grow in our love for God who loves us immensely. That is the miracle of God’s love. It is the Precious Blood of Christ.  It is a mystery that our mind can never understand, but the heart understands it if it opens to God.”

He thanked the Director of Croatian Mission, Rev. Ilija Grgic C.PP.S, and prayed for “the Croatian Mission to grow and bloom to become a province as soon as possible.”

Along with the C.PP.S. priests of the Croatian Mission, Rev. Willi Klein from the Teutonic Province was in attendance. Fr Willi is responsible for the presence of the Missionaries in Croatia. Also present was Rev. Wojciech Czernatowicz, C.PP.S, Provincial Director of the Polish Province. The Rev. Emanuele Lupi, C.PP.S, vice-moderator of the Missionaries, preached a day of prayer the previous day. During the dedication, Fr. Lupi also symbolically handed over the keys of the Mission House to Cardinal Bozanić. On the keys were the symbol of the Congregation and the Croatian coat of arms.
